#13e948 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13e948 is composed of 7.5% red, 91.4%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.1%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 134.9 degrees, a saturation of 84.9% and a lightness of 49.4%. #13e948 color hex could be obtained by blending #26ff90 with #00d300.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

#13e948 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#13e948 has RGB values of R:19, G:233,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 1304904.
